Comprehending Permanent Account Closure
Permanent account closure means your player account with Book of the Irish Slot is ended for good. You can’t undo it. It’s unlike from taking a short break. With a temporary self-exclusion, you can lock your account for a set time—maybe a day, maybe six months—and then come back. Permanent closure is not like that. Once it’s done, you cannot log back in. You cannot get your old game history back. You can’t reopen the account. This option stands for players who know, without a doubt, that they will not be returning. The operator will also erase your personal information from their active systems, following data protection laws. They do have to keep some records of your financial transactions for a while, though, because regulators demand it.
Prerequisites and Considerations Before Closure
Avoid rushing into terminating your account. Take care of a few things first. Your account balance should be at zero. Book of the Irish Slot, like other operators, will not close an account that still has money in it. You need to withdraw your full balance using your registered payment method. That withdrawal could take a few working days to arrive in your bank. Next, verify any active bonuses or bets. If you have a bonus running, you’ll typically need to either finish its wagering rules or let it go. Reflect deeply about the finality of this. Once your account is closed, you cannot just sign up again with the same name and details. The operator’s policies and UK licensing conditions prevent it. Our advice? Retrieve your transaction history and any statements you might want for your own files before you do anything else.
Step-by-Step Closure Procedure
How do you actually close your account for good? The process is simple in theory, but it requires you to talk directly to the customer support team. You won’t find a “close forever” button in your account settings. You have to make a formal request. Using live chat or email is the safest method. This gives you a record of your request. When connected to an agent, they will request identity confirmation. Have your username, account email, and possibly a security question answer ready. Once the agent verifies your identity and understands you want permanent closure, they’ll start the procedure. You should get an email confirming your account is scheduled for closure. Typically, your login is blocked right away during the final checks.

What occurs After You Submit Closure?
After you file your request, the operator starts handling it. Your account is tagged immediately. You can’t place new bets or add more money. The support team then processes your closure. They perform a final audit of the account, confirm the balance is zero, and modify their systems to show the account is permanently closed. A final confirmation email ought to appear in your inbox. Keep it as your proof. Under UK Gambling Commission rules, the operator must include your details to their self-exclusion list. This prevents all marketing emails, texts, or post from arriving. They must take your name off their promotional lists. On the other hand, the law says they must maintain certain records of your financial activity for a number of years. This is for regulation and anti-money laundering, and it takes place even after your account is gone.
Options to Full Account Deletion
Shutting your account forever is a big decision. The UK Gambling Commission requires operators to offer other features for players who wish to slow down. A cooling-off period allows you take a brief break, from 24 hours to a month, without canceling your account or sacrificing your balance. For a extended pause, temporary self-exclusion continues from six months up to five years. During this time, the operator is required to block your access and halt all marketing. You can also configure tools like deposit limits, loss limits, and session reminders without terminating anything. If you prefer to step back from all UK licensed gambling sites at once, the national GAMSTOP service allows you self-exclude everywhere with a single sign-up. Explore these options before you select permanent closure. They provide you with control and the possibility to come back later if your situation changes.
FAQs on Closing Your Account
Let’s clarify some frequent questions users wonder about. Can you reactivate a permanently terminated account? No. The word “permanent” means what it says. Providers will not restore it. What happens if you had some money inside? If there are funds present when you request to close, the operator won’t just take them. They’ll stop the closure and tell you to withdraw. For very small amounts, they could sometimes process a withdrawal to your on-file bank method. What about your data? While your account is deactivated, the casino still adheres to data retention laws. They’ll retain necessary records, like transaction logs, for up to six years. Are you able to use GAMSTOP after closing a single account? Yes, and it’s a good idea if you want a wider exclusion.
